Форум myROBOT.ru » Шаг за шагом » Делаем роботов » Светодиодная панель

Страниц (11): « 1 [2] 3 4 5 6 7 8 9 ... » В конец
 

16. lamakazzz - 26 Января, 2011 - 12:56:03 - перейти к сообщению
эх... зря писал.. ну ладно..
17. nest - 26 Января, 2011 - 20:03:56 - перейти к сообщению
16*16 _=замечательно кладётся в два байта. а 10*10 - это как то ... полупустые вёдра Улыбка
18. skyburn - 27 Января, 2011 - 03:34:34 - перейти к сообщению
Если я правильно понял для матрицы 16х16 нужен МК с 32 портами ввода\вывода?
19. Белый Волк - 27 Января, 2011 - 05:18:24 - перейти к сообщению
skyburn
Да.
Но можно использовать сдвиговые регистры. Сдвиговый регистр - это микросхема, в которую данные можно загрузить последовательно, а затем (по импульсу на определённый вывод микросхемы) - вывести параллельно. Вы сможете управлять всем полем через три линии ввода вывода микроконтроллера и 4 8-битных сдвиговых регистра.
Я использую регистры 74HC595D.
20. skyburn - 27 Января, 2011 - 06:51:21 - перейти к сообщению
Ох, спасибо за информацию, но я пока плохо понимаю о чем вы говорите =)
Но еще я не как не могу понять, как можно подключить матрицу 16х16 к 32м ножкам микросхемы. Я просто новичок, еще не знаю всех нюансов.
21. informatik - 27 Января, 2011 - 07:29:54 - перейти к сообщению
соединяйте плюсы столбиками, а минусы строками тогда в общем получится 32 ножки, потом подав на определённый столбец + а на одну из строк - загорится 1 светодиод, в программе нужно бесконечно зажигать и гасить нужные светодиоды по очереди, и тогда будет казаться что они горят все вместе.
22. skyburn - 27 Января, 2011 - 07:37:37 - перейти к сообщению
Я так и думал =) только вот наверно мороки с этим зажигать\тушить много?
(Добавление)
Или зажигать нужно по 1ой строке или столбцу по очереди? Для глаза не заметна частота мерцания? Просто интересно)
23. informatik - 27 Января, 2011 - 07:53:09 - перейти к сообщению
Мерцания не заметны, в принципе можно зажигать по нескольким СД из одного строки/столбца, тогда потребление будет больше.
24. skyburn - 27 Января, 2011 - 14:12:48 - перейти к сообщению
А программатор можно подключать при включенном ПК?
25. cjA - 27 Января, 2011 - 15:37:43 - перейти к сообщению
да.
только зачем?
пойдут помехи на эти ножки.
26. skyburn - 27 Января, 2011 - 15:47:34 - перейти к сообщению
А как сделать так что б помехи не пошли?))
27. nest - 27 Января, 2011 - 15:51:07 - перейти к сообщению
cjA пишет:
пойдут помехи на эти ножки.
с какой стати?

skyburn пишет:
А как сделать так что б помехи не пошли?))
не слушайте всякий бред.
28. cjA - 27 Января, 2011 - 16:03:52 - перейти к сообщению
ну...
разные лпт есть, есть и такие которые не пульсируют когда Уиндоз своп скидывает сразу на четыре винта.

а при включеном МК что получается? на одной точке сидит выход лпт, выход МК и вход исполняющего устройства (сервомеханизм по ихнему)

(у меня возник вопрос, но я его в отдельной ветке задам)

skyburn, если ножки которые вы используете в программирование в работе программы не задействованы- ничего не будет, даже бывает (по сообщениям) что при отключении программатора ничего не работает сразу.
29. mihail - 27 Января, 2011 - 17:53:39 - перейти к сообщению
lamakazzz пишет:
эх... зря писал.. ну ладно..
Почему? По моему неплохо было написано Замешательство
30. lamakazzz - 27 Января, 2011 - 18:26:19 - перейти к сообщению

не читают просто. спрашивают и не читают, а потом опять задают вопрос, который подробно описал =)
значит либо не хотят научиться, либо я чего-то не понимать =)